MARILYN MILLER LUCKEY Dec. 7, 1929 - April 6, 2009 Dr. Marilyn Luckey passed away unexpectedly on April 6 at age 79. A loving wife, extraordinary mother, devoted sister and a cherished friend, she will be sorely missed. Marilyn was born December 7, 1929 in Aurora, Illinois to Maude Elizabeth...
